Chapter Operations Director

Works with Chapter leads to build, train, and lead the leadership team to achieve the ChickTech mission. Primary responsibilities include: organizing meetings, facilitating communication, tracking chapter expenses and ensuring the adherence to the chapter’s budget.

At ChickTech, we believe every girl and womxn has the right to fulfill their true potential.


ChickTech is a national nonprofit dedicated to retaining womxn (female-identifying, non-binary and transgender women) in the technology workforce and increasing the number of womxn pursuing technology-based careers through signature programs for K-12 students and career level adults. The overarching goal of ChickTech is to increase diversity and inclusion within the technology culture through broadening the pipeline of underrepresented populations entering careers through non-traditional pathways, and increasing retention of these populations through a supportive community focused on enhancing career, leadership, inclusion, and engagement within and beyond the workplace. By building and enhancing an intergenerational community, ChickTech is ensuring companies can find untapped talent from diverse communities across the country while also building skills and interest for future generations to excel and create a diverse tech workforce.

We are looking for a Chapter Operations Director for the local chapter of ChickTech. The Chapter Operations Director is the Chapter Director’s right-hand person, responsible for ensuring that the operations of the chapter run smoothly and effectively in order to effectively support the mission.

The perfect candidate for the Chapter Operations Director is a responsible and experienced people manager, has previous personal volunteer experience, is detail-oriented, and has a passion for empowering womxn.

Note: This is an unpaid volunteer position with options to work remotely.

Our ideal Chapter Operations Director candidate will have:

  • Experience with event planning and volunteer or staff management
  • Experience with either nonprofits and/or the tech field
  • Some experience with basic financial management and budgeting
  • Strong organizational and time management skills
  • Excellent problem solving skills
  • Ability to communicate effectively, both verbally and in writing
  • The ability to work in a collaborative style and move others to action by planning, motivating, and organizing work tasks
  • Excellent interpersonal skills that establish and maintain credibility and relationships
  • A drive to improve the experience of girls and womxn in technology



Key Chapter Operations Director responsibilities include:

  • Work with the Chapter Director to build, train, and lead the leadership team to achieve the ChickTech mission
  • Run the day-to-day operations of the chapter, including:
    • Organizing leadership team meetings
    • Facilitating communication between leadership team members as needed
    • Ensuring projects are implemented as planned
    • Ensuring chapter expenses remain below income and on budget
    • Reporting and maintaining records of all expenditures
    • Ensuring programs are run efficiently and effectively while providing a high quality experience for participants and volunteers.
    • Ensuring that programs are adequately staffed with volunteers and maintained within guidelines.
    • Creating quality contracts, proposals, reports, documents, and presentations as needed.
    • Ensuring events, activities, and workshops are being documented by program directors to create replicable, high quality programs; provide reports to HQ on impact and activities as needed
  • Create processes and procedures to ensure smooth operations
  • Collaborate with Chapter Director and the National team to determine overall budget and annual planning
  • Provide and oversee documentation to help identify best practices and keep the chapter in line with the organization’s mission and philosophy

Note: In larger chapters, the Operations Director will build a team to help them with this role.

Expected time commitment: 5-10 hours/week, but this may vary. We ask that all leadership team members commit to one year of being on the team if possible, although less can be negotiated! Mission Statement

ChickTech is dedicated to retaining women and non-binary people in the technology workforce and increasing the number of people of marginalized genders pursuing technology-based careers.

Description

ChickTech is a multi-generational community helping each other become technology creators. We facilitate hands-on technology-centric events and mentorship to empower, support, and increase the confidence of girls, women, and non-binary folks. Through our programs, we build community, empower participants to see themselves as leaders, and provide networking and mentoring opportunities in the rapidly growing tech industry.
